Cape Verde - Male Apparent Intake Rate

Since 2009, Cape Verde Male Apparent Intake Rate fell by 0.7points year on year. With 100.83 Percent in 2014, the country was number 76 comparing other countries in Male Apparent Intake Rate. Cape Verde is overtaken by Mexico, which was number 75 at 100.85 Percent and is followed by Guatemala at 100.73 Percent. Madagascar topped the ranking with 182.78 Percent in 2014, a growth of 3.8points compared to 2013. Ethiopia, Benin and Mozambique resp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ivory Coast recorded the best 5 years average growth at +6.5points per year, while Mongolia was the worst growing country at -6.4points per year.
